A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in IBM WebSphere Portal 7.0/8.0/8.5/9.0 (Application Server Software). This affects an unknown code.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a improper authentication v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-287. When an actor claims to have a given identity, the product does not prove or insufficiently proves that the claim is correct.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
IBM WebSphere Portal 7.0, 8.0, 8.5, and 9.0 may fail to set the correct user context in certain impersonation scenarios, which can allow a user to act with the identity of a different user. IBM X-Force ID: 144958.
The bug was discovered 09/25/2018. The weakness was presented 10/01/2018 (Website). The advisory is shared at ex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2018-1672 since 12/12/2017.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. A authentication is needed for exploitation. Neither technical details nor an exploit are publicly available. The price for an exploit might be around USD $5k-$25k at the moment (estimation calculated on 05/19/2023).
The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 6 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$5k-$25k.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 371225 (IBM WebSphere Portal Multiple Vulnerabilities (ibm10715923,ibm10716981,ibm10729323,ibm10729683,ibm10731155,swg22015586)).
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
The vulnerability is also documented in the vulnerability database at SecurityFocus (BID 105446†). See VDB-124542, VDB-124537, VDB-124541 and VDB-125267 for similar entries.
